The 2025 Masters begins in two days.
As the countdown to heading down Magnolia Lane continues, Golfweek is taking a look back at some Masters history through the years.
Today, it's time to examine the 2023 Masters and the significant milestones that occurred at Augusta National Golf Club that year.
Jon Rahm becomes the fourth Spaniard to win the Masters and slip on the green jacket with a four-stroke victory on the birthday of Masters legend and fellow Spaniard Seve Ballesteros. Phil Mickelson becomes the oldest player to record a top-five finish (T-2). The first-place prize surpassed $3 million for the first time. Rahm won on the 40th anniversary of Seve's second win.
1) Jon Rahm; 12-under 276
T2) Phil Mickelson, Brooks Koepka; 8-under 280
T4) Russell Henley, Patrick Reed, Jordan Spieth; 7-under 281
Rahm won $3,240,000, and the total purse was $18,000,000.
Sam Bennett won low amateur honors, shooting 2-under 286 and finishing tied for 16th.
No. 13: Masters tees moved back 35 yards.
Tom Hoge won his only Par 3 Contest, shooting 6-under 21.

2023 Masters facts, stats
- Larry Mize and Sandy Lyle both make their final Masters starts
- At 63 years old, Fred Couples becomes the oldest finisher in Masters history (T-50)
